  • How does one install Canon Imageclass mf 4800 scanner driver to imac?

    I just purchased a Canon Imageclass 4890 wireless printer for my office. I successfully connected to my wireless network, and I can print from my imac rather new, purchased last year. But for the life of me I can not install the scanner driver, or it just won't take. I spoke with Apple support, but they really could not help me as the problem, apparently, is with the Canon software.
    I also run Windows on my mac, and can both print and scan using this OS, although I can not print checks or reports, either in Windows or Mountain Lion.
    I replaced my Canon 4680 (which worked fine in all aspects) with this printer because I wanted to free up some desk space and get rid of the USB cable, but this new printer has proved quite a problem so far.

    I had the same problem so I called Canon support and they gave me the following instructions:
    1. Open the MF Toolbox
    2. They will give you the message that "Scanner is unavailable
    3. Click the "Scan" button on the device and select "Remote Scan"
    4. Click on the "MF ToolBox" next to the Apple on the top left corner of your screen and select "Network Scanner Setting" from the drop down menu
    5. Click on the + Button to add a scanner
    6. A screen should pop up with your network scanner on it.  Select the correct scanner you want to add and close the window.
    7. Then click on the "Scanner" tab in the MF Toolbox Mode and you should see your device have been added and start scanning.
    These steps worked for me.  Hope it helps!  Cheers!

    You can try booting in Single User Mode:
    Home Index
    *Starting up in single-user mode*
    If you want to troubleshoot the startup sequence of your computer using only UNIX commands, you can start up your computer in single-user mode. You should do this only if you are comfortable with UNIX.
    To start up in single-user mode:
    Choose Apple menu > Restart, or press the power button if the computer is turned off.
    Press Command-S as the computer starts up.
    The computer screen is black with standard white text. You can now run the UNIX commands that you want.
    In single-user mode, not all functions of Mac OS X are available. To use the Mac OS X interface or other high-level aspects of Mac OS X, you need to start up in the standard mode.
    To switch back to the Mac OS X interface, type reboot and press the Return key. The computer restarts and you see the login dialog or the Mac desktop, depending on your login preferences.

  • PIXMA MP800 scanner driver error

    Hi
    My Canon PIXMA MP800 was working perfectly until today, when I tried to use the scanner software MP Navigator. Instead of starting up the program, I got this dialog: "The scanner driver supported by this software is not installed. Install it and then retry."
    I downloaded all relevant drivers & software from the Canon website, deleted all the old software, restarted and reinstalled, but still I get the same message. The printer works fine, it's only the scanner software that won't start up.
    These are the current drivers & software:
    ScanGear MP800 12.23.0
    MP Navigator 2.1.2
    Canon MP800 4.8.3
    I wonder if it is the 10.5.7 update that has glitched things, because I haven't scanned since that update. Nor have I installed any other scanner or printer software.
    Any ideas?

    One thing I noticed after running the 10.5.7 update was that all my USB connected printers were no longer listed in my Printers list. Only the network printers and the Adobe PDF writer were still present. Maybe this has also reset the scanner setup.
    I check that the MP800 data source file is still present on your Mac. This will be located in Mac HD > Library > Image Capture > TWAIN Data Sources and will probably be displayed as Canon MP800 Series.ds.
    If the file is present then I would check that you can scan via the Image Capture application, located in Applications. This will indicate if the the Mac can still see recognise the MP800 via some other software compared to Navigator. With Image Capture running, you should be able to select Devices and then Browse Devices. The MP800 should appear in the list and when you select it you should be able to scan.
    If the above works then you have narrowed down the symptom to it being related to Navigator, although I'm not sure why the update would have stopped it from working. You could try running a repair disk permissions via Disk Utility. This is always a good thing to do after any software install or update.
